[0026] Please refer to figure 1 As shown, the present invention specifically provides a non-contrast-enhanced magnetic resonance venography imaging method, the imaging method comprising: S101 by combining nutation interaction delayed specific excitation (DANTE) module and equilibrium steady-state free-spinning (bSSFP) sequence , to collect images, and obtain images in which both arterial and venous vessels are inhibited; S102 collects images by combining the Motion Sensitive Equilibrium (MSDE) module and the Balance Steady-State Free Precession (bSSFP) sequence, and ...
